WebFeb 20, 2014 · Ether is the urethane polymer typically used in household and automotive furniture cushions; usually in a cream, light yellow or amber color. Ether foam is not chemically stable, and the by products of its deteriation can be hazardous to some museum objects - especially if exposed for a significant period of time.
